Coach Miura sets strict rules for the media
At noon on February 24 (the 6th day of Tet), the Vietnam Olympic Team will gather at the VFF Youth Training Center to prepare for friendly matches and participate in the 2016 AFC U23 Championship Qualifiers in Malaysia.
Before the team meeting, Coach Miura has set strict rules for the media to protect his players. Accordingly, in addition to open training sessions, the Japanese coach will arrange closed training sessions and only allow reporters to work in the first 15 minutes.
Coach Miura's professionalism in work will be a great lesson for young players. |
In addition, Coach Miura will ask VFF to arrange security forces to strictly protect the Vietnam Olympic team's training sessions, preventing fans from entering the stadium during the team's training.
In addition, Mr. Miura will only answer interviews once a week. Media questions for the Japanese coach must be sent in advance by email for selection before the head coach of the Vietnam Olympic team answers.
For the 30 players summoned to the Vietnam Olympic team, Coach Miura also limited the media to interview a maximum of 2 players at a time, and questions must be sent in advance to the VFF media department's email.
It is expected that right after all the students are present at the VFF Youth Training Center, on the afternoon of February 24, the Vietnam Olympic Team will have its first training session.
On March 5, the Vietnam Olympic team will have a practice match with Hanoi T&T Club at Hang Day Stadium. On March 9, Cong Phuong and his teammates will have the opportunity to face their fateful opponent, the Indonesian Olympic team, at My Dinh Stadium.
